As used in this subchapter:
(1)(A) "Aggregator of retail customers" means a person that aggregates demand response from retail customers for the purpose of marketing, selling, or marketing and selling the aggregated demand response:
(i)To an electric public utility; or (ii) Into a wholesale electricity market.
(B)"Aggregator of retail customers" does not include:
